Position Overview

We’re looking for an experienced and motivated Land Survey Crew Chief to lead field operations for construction layout, ALTA, boundary, and topographic surveys. You’ll be responsible for supervising survey crews, operating Trimble GPS and robotic total stations, and ensuring the accuracy and efficiency of fieldwork.

This role is ideal for a Senior Survey Technician or Assistant Crew Chief ready to step into a leadership role, or a current Crew Chief seeking a more entrepreneurial and dynamic environment. You’ll have the opportunity to lead a variety of projects, mentor junior staff, and collaborate closely with project managers and engineers.

What You’ll Do

  • Lead and conduct fieldwork for boundary, topographic, ALTA, as-built, and construction layout surveys
  • Supervise, train, and mentor field crew members
  • Operate and maintain Trimble GPS and robotic total station equipment
  • Ensure accuracy in data collection, field notes, and measurements
  • Interpret and execute survey instructions from project managers and engineers
  • Coordinate field activities and communicate project needs with the office team
  • Follow all safety policies and procedures on-site
  • Assist with process improvements and implement new survey technologies
  • Represent CAGE professionally on job sites and with clients

What You Bring

  • High school diploma or equivalent (Associate degree in Surveying or related field preferred)
  • Minimum 5 years of land surveying experience, with at least 2 in a leadership/supervisory role
  • Proficient with GPS, robotic total stations, and data collectors
  • Ability to read and interpret engineering plans, survey notes, and construction drawings
  •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ills
  • Excellent organizational and time management abilities
  • Physical ability to lift up to 50 lbs and work in various outdoor conditions
  • Valid driver’s license and reliable transportation
  • Familiarity with AutoCAD Civil 3D and survey software (preferred)
